A tip if you are short on time or don't want to spend the time cooking/cuting/mashing a fresh butternut squash: you can substitute a 10 oz. box from the freezer section with the same results. It is alread pureed, just pop it in the microwave to have it at a hot temperature and then add it in two batches (half in the beginning, half toward the end). This was soooo good. Thanks Ms. Chef!

This was my first try at a squash risotto after having become a risotto cook with the mushroom-gorgonzola variety. Using tips I saw from other recipes I opted for putting in only half the squash with the first 3rd of the stock, and added the rest when the recipe was near completion. That helped me control the consistency. I made a 1-1/2 recipe, and I ended up with a lot of leftover stock. I also roasted my squash rather than steamed it. It seemed to me an easier way to prepare the squash since you don't have to peel and chop or own a steamer basket.
